0

XML階層でデフォルト値を設定および取得することは可能ですか?

    <commission-rate>
        <region-NA> <!-- can we set a default at this level, if userId is NOT 123, it should return this default -->
            <userId-123>
                9
            </userId-123>
        </region-NA>
    </commission-rate>

たとえば、commission-rate.region-NAを取得する場合は、デフォルト(たとえば、5)を返す必要がありますが、commission-rate.region-NA.userId-123は値として9を取得する必要があります。

また、このようなXMLタグを使用することをお勧めします。または、名前付き属性を使用する必要があります(例:

前もって感謝します。

4

1 に答える 1

1

あなたの最初の質問のために:

XMLドキュメント自体には、デフォルト値は含まれていません。ドキュメントに含まれる値のみが含まれます。他のすべては未定義です。

2番目の質問:

参照してください:xmlファイルをどのように構成する必要がありますか?

于 2012-12-13T07:50:39.117 に答える